Do Two Twin Beds Put Together Make A King. If you end up using two twins and not two twin xls, you'll end up 5 short of height than what you need. When you put two twins together you’ll get a wide bed resembling a king, except that it’s five inches shorter. A king mattress is typically 76 wide by 80 long. Do two twin beds make a king? Two standard twin beds are each 38 inches wide and. Two standard twin mattresses do not make a king bed, but two twin xls are a great option for creating a split king mattress. If you want the flexibility of two smaller mattresses or a larger mattress, purple has you covered. Do two twins beds make a king? Yes, two xl beds, when put together, make a king. But if you use two twin xl mattresses and bed frames together, it should work as a fine substitute for a single king size. The short answer is both yes and no. Two twin mattresses will make a king, but make sure you're using the twin xl sizes, not the twin size itself.
